Part II of The Russian School of Piano Playing , Book 1, is a skillfully constructed bridge from rote-based pre-notation to independent performance with articulation, dynamics, and hand coordination. It avoids decorative elements in favor of functional, musical material that trains both the ear and the mechanism. While the aesthetic is less colorful than modern American methods, the results in finger strength, rhythmic precision, and expressive legato are consistently superior when the method is followed as written.
